Fenghuang Cheng is located on the western boundary of Hunan Province in an area of outstanding natural beauty where mountains, water and blue skies prevail. Fenghuang is Chinese for 'Phoenix', the mythical bird of good omen and longevity that is consumed by fire to be re-born again from the flames. Fenghuang Cheng (Phoenix Town) is so called as legend has it that two of these fabulous birds flew over it and found the town so beautiful that they hovered there, reluctant to leave. Upon entering the town the visitor will be impressed by its air of mystery, elegance and primitive simplicity. This is a world that is dominated by the colour green. The mountain slopes are covered with green foliage, the fields are green and even the Tuo River reflects the greenery. The bridges over the water and unique houses built on stilts display a harmony that is so often portrayed in traditional Chinese paintings. Fenghuang Cheng is a wonderful example of what villages were like prior to the onset of modernization. After breakfast, we drive to Changsha. Upon arrival, we will visit the Yuelu Academy. Yuelu Academy was founded in 976, the 9th year of the Song Dynasty under the reign of Emperor Kaibao. Yuelu Academy as one of the four most prestigious academies over the last 1000 years in China, it has been a famous institution of higher learning as well as a centre of academic activities and cultures since it was formally set up in 976 (the Northern Song Dynasty). The Academy, which has survived the Song, Yuan, Ming and Qing dynasties, was converted into Hunan Institute of Higher Learning in 1903. It was later renamed Hunan Normal College, Hunan Public Polytechnic School, and finally Hunan University in 1926. In the afternoon, we fly to Guangzhou. Have a local flavor dinner.
